      ab: Introduction: Pathologists' Assistants (PAs) are highly trained health care professionals who examine ("gross") patients' surgical specimens for diagnosis and treatment planning. During their training, graduate students learn using real patient material. Objective: To help prepare students for approaching patient samples, hands on activities using clay models and cheese strings were used to imitate prostatectomy and salpingectomy specimens respectively. Peer teaching was also assessed as a pedagogical method. Methods: This study's first author was taught to section an imitation prostate using a clay model and use the SEE-FIM protocol for salpingectomies using cheese strings. The clay model mimicked the anatomy and orientation of radical prostatectomy tissue encountered in the hospital laboratory. The cheese string was "stripped" on one end to imitate fimbriae. The student "teacher" then taught her classmates as well as first year pathology residents how to "gross" these cases. Results: Students and residents generally felt more confident about their ability to handle prostatectomy and salpingectomy cases in the gross room after this hands on, peer led activity. Some trainees noted they felt no significant difference between asking questions of a peer teacher compared to a pathologist. Conclusions: Hands on activities using models provide a safe environment for teaching the approach to patients' surgical specimens. Peer teaching is an effective pedagogical method.
